Pat Randolph Mysteries: The Case of Lori Larkin

By Brian Foster

 

Pat Randolph is a recent college graduate and an intern with the Windy City Police Department who vows to never get involved in a case he is too close to. That all changes when he comes across the case of Lori Larkin, a missing girl Pat fell in love with in his youth. Pat takes on the case, but he quickly realizes it goes way deeper than he could ever imagine.

About the author (2021)

Brian Foster was inspired to write by his late father, who was an avid reader and always encouraged Brian to be one too. Brian is the first in his family to receive a bachelor’s and a master’s degree. He supports many charities, including Tunnels 2 Towers and the ASPCA. In his spare time, he likes to bowl, travel, cook, and sing. He could not be where he is today without the love and support of his mother, Alice, and the love of his life, Rose.
